Is there a send limit amount?

The wallet is limited only by its balance. A single billet (coin) can hold a maximum of roughly 6.8 million units of currency, and if necessary, the wallet will send multiple transactions in order to fulfill the send command.  To preserve privacy as much as possible, the wallet also attempts to make all transactions have 2 output billets (one to the destination and one change) and either 2, 3 or 4 input billets.  The wallet will randomly add an extra input or two, even when not necessary, in order to hide the sizes of the input billets from the transaction recipient.  Before sending the final transaction(s) to the recipient, the wallet will also send one or more transactions back to itself to merge multiple billets into a larger denomination, or split one into smaller denominations, as required to make the final transactions to the recipient have only 2 outputs and 2, 3 or 4 inputs.  The wallet does this all automatically, in response to the sendtoaddress command.  This is also all completely multi-threaded, so the wallet can handle multiple (hundreds or thousands) of sendtoaddress requests simultaneously.

Sending 15000 units to destination CredaCash_#########
Waiting for pending billets to become available...
Error:
{
  "code" : -6,
  "message" : "Insufficient funds"
}
WHY???

The most common cause of this message is that the wallet is expecting to receive change from a prior transaction, and needs that change in order to send the requested funds, but after some period of time the change has not arrived as expected so it gives up and returns that error.  This can also happen if the wallet submits one or more preliminary billet merge transactions (which it likely would do in order to send 15000 units) and the preliminary transactions does not immediately go through.  The amount of time that the wallet waits before reporting "Insufficient funds" is determined by the wallet command line or configuration file option "tx-new-billet-wait-sec" which by default is 90 seconds.

Apologies--see my edits/additions in my prior reply. The wallet balance includes expected change or other funds the wallet sent to itself, but these might not be immediately spendable.  The "insufficient funds" message just means insufficient funds at the moment.  You could retry the transaction after a short wait.  If you want to do a little diagnosis before that, the commands listtransactions and listsinceblock can be used to show the transactions that have not yet cleared (zero confirmations).  As a last resort, you could stop the wallet and restart it with the --reset-wallet option and then run the listunspent command--that is really a last resort though--it is better to wait for the uncleared transactions to clear.  You might be able to force the wallet to detect a cleared transaction by polling the destination to which the billet was sent using the command cc.poll_destination <destination> where destination is the billet "address" reported by listtransactions or listsinceblock.

Sending 8000 units to destination CredaCash_b......

The wallet appears to have sufficient balance, but there are not enough billets available to construct the
transaction. It may be possible to manually solve this problem by sending transactions to yourself to split the wallet
balance into more output billets.

Error:
{
  "code" : -6,
  "message" : "Insufficient funds"
}

I got a similar messenge too, don't understand how the billets works in the transaction process  Huh

The following explanation is based on the intended wallet design, not on actually testing, so the details might be slightly wrong.  Assuming the wallet holds a sufficient number of minted billets that all have a value of 1000 units, then to send 8000 units, the wallet will first construct two transactions that have four inputs of 1000 units each, and two outputs, one roughly 3999.9 units (slightly less than 4000 to account for the transaction fee), and one output of zero value (which is a dummy output that makes the transactions publicly appear as a standard 4-in-2-out).  After these two transactions clear and the wallet detects them as cleared (which might take 30-60 seconds), the wallet will construct a final transactions with 2 inputs of 3999.9 and one input of 1000, with one output of 8000 units to the intended recipient and one output sending the balance (the change) back it itself.  If it takes more than 90 seconds for one of the two intermediate transactions to be detected as cleared, the wallet will abort the send command and return "Insufficient funds".  In that case, nothing was sent to the intended recipient, but one of more of the intermediate transactions that sent consolidated funds back to the wallet may still be pending.  The amount of time the wallet waits is determined by the command line / configuration file option tx-new-billet-wait-sec, which by default is 90 seconds but we will likely increase that to 120 seconds in a future release based on this feedback.  When the wallet returns "Insufficient funds", you can wait a short amount of time and then retry the transaction.  The commands listtransactions and listsinceblock can be used to show which prior transactions have still not cleared (zero confirmations).  Once the transactions have cleared (1 or more confirmations), then the amounts the wallet expects to receive in those transactions can be spent.
